Transaction d5292881273c9d8f950c80f31262f16c4860ecfd5713a73fa95d4c1c4fa6e81f

1 Input
1 Outputs
  • d5292881273c9d8f950c80f31262f16c4860ecfd5713a73fa95d4c1c4fa6e81f:0
  • value  1599495
    address  38KfW3rPoQz9kB3sYkmYZEeBEiN1Rk9Aa1